A nice day for a boat ride -- Always a Marine at heart -- Disaster at sea, slaughter ashore -- Bushido takes a beating -- Japan's offensive hits a wall -- "We've got the bastards licked" -- Red mud, red blood, green hell -- The crab and coconut wars -- Peleliu, "A terrible mistake" -- The worst nightmare yet -- Going back to the real world.
A memoir of the veteran author's experiences as a member of the famed K/3/5 First Marine Division during the pivotal invasion of Guadalcanal describes his command at Peleliu and losses of several friends.
